Russian Language & Literature is about average in terms of popularity for degree programs. That is, it ranks #622 out of the 1506 majors across the country that we analyze each year. So, you may have to do some digging around to find quality schools that offer the degree program. This list can help with that.

College Factual looked at 4 colleges and universities when compiling its 2024 Best Russian Language & Literature Schools in the Great Lakes Region ranking. Combined, these schools handed out 67 degrees in russian language & literature to qualified students.
